Transaction 535bf14693a7b21c6688c65eff2c3ce1cbe0e99157643f437af6c400112ba285

35 Input
2 Outputs
  • 535bf14693a7b21c6688c65eff2c3ce1cbe0e99157643f437af6c400112ba285:0
  • value  95471960
    address  13EV17cfgnK4MsxoQwoVqNr3hSqaGJQob2
  • 535bf14693a7b21c6688c65eff2c3ce1cbe0e99157643f437af6c400112ba285:1
  • value  3434146
    address  3Bj2jVXAdkdCiPgnGuqxjhQEdZAVDo3hdf